Is Pewter Safe To Drink Out Of. It is made from 95% tin, plus copper and antimony. Pewter is a metal alloy made from tin, copper, and. How is pewter tankards made? Traces of lead can be found in old mugs and ceramic ware that are not safe for eating out of. Pewter is not recommended for use as a food container because even small amounts of the acids found naturally in some foods can cause pewter to pit or discolor. Here's what the experts say you should know to stay safe. Since pewter has a relatively low melting point, it is unsuitable for cooking. Lead has been illegal in pewter drinkware in the usa and western europe (at least) for decades. Modern pewter is safe to drink from (even the fda agrees, and they are not easy to please!), practical, and fun, and well worth checking out. The short answer is that, in most cases, pewter is safe to use for food and drink items. Modern pewter is considered safe for use in eating utensils like knives, forks, spoons and serving plates. There really isn't any reason why a modern pewter tankard would be harmful to drink from.
